Market Overview:


The global high barrier lidding film market is expected to grow at a CAGR of 5.5% during the forecast period from 2018 to 2030. The market growth can be attributed to the increasing demand for high barrier lidding films from the pharmaceutical, consumer goods, food and beverages, and cosmetics industries. In terms of type, the polypropylene (PP) segment is expected to lead the global high barrier lidding film market during the forecast period. This can be attributed to PP’s properties such as good gas and moisture barriers, toughness, and chemical resistance.

Product Definition:


High Barrier Lidding Film is the film used to form the lid on a container. It is important because it helps to keep the contents of the container fresh by providing a barrier between them and outside air.


Polypropylene (PP):


Polypropylene (PP) is a thermoplastic polymer, which can be recycled and used for manufacturing high barrier lidding films. PP has the ability to withstand extreme temperatures and thus finds application in food packaging. It also provides excellent clarity to the film thereby increasing its marketability. The aforementioned factors are expected to have a positive impact on growth of High Barrier Lidding Film Market over the forecast period.

Application Insights:


High barrier lidding films are used in a wide range of applications including pharmaceutical, food and beverages, cosmetics, consumer goods and others. The pharmaceutical segment is expected to witness the fastest growth over the forecast period owing to high demand for blister packaging in this sector. Blister packaging is widely used for tablets and capsules as it provides an airtight seal which prevents entry of moisture into drugs. High barrier lidding films provide protection against UV light, oxygen permeability as well as mechanical damage to drugs during storage or transit.


The food & beverage application segment accounted for a significant share on account of high demand from cold chain industry such as ice cream trucks, mobile vendors etc. Cold chain plays an important role in ensuring product quality across the globe due to increasing demand from various industries such as dairy products-based foods along with home delivery services becoming popular among consumers globally.


Regional Analysis:


Europe was the largest regional market in 2017 and accounted for over 30% of the global revenue share. The region is expected to dominate the global industry over the forecast period owing to stringent regulations regarding food safety and hygiene coupled with rising demand for pharmaceuticals, cosmetics, and other consumer goods.


The Asia Pacific is projected to be one of the fastest-growing regions from 2018 to 2030 due to rapid industrialization along with increasing awareness about high barrier lidding films across end-use industries such as healthcare, electronics, manufacturing & construction. Rising disposable income levels in emerging economies such as China & India are also expected favorably impact regional growth trends during the forecast period.
